3. SETUP

Fuse Replacement
CAUTION! The Colorise™ Quadra utilizes a high-output switch-mode power
supply with an internal fuse. Under normal operating conditions, the fuse
should not require replacement. The fuse is field replaceable, however it is an
advanced procedure suited to qualified individuals. Should your fixture require
replacement, please contact Blizzard Lighting for instructions, or to return your
unit for service.
Connecting A Bunch of Colorise™ Quadra Fixtures
You will need a serial data link to run light shows using a DMX-512 controller
or to run shows on two or more fixtures set to sync in master/slave operating
mode. The combined number of channels required by all the fixtures on a serial
data link determines the number of fixtures the data link can support.
Fixtures on a serial data link must be daisy chained in one single line. Also, con-
necting more than 32 fixtures on one serial data link without the use of a DMX
optically-isolated splitter may result in deterioration of the digital DMX signal.
The maximum recommended cable-run distance is 500 meters (1640 ft). The
maximum recommended number of fixtures on a serial data link is 32 fixtures.
Data/DMX Cabling
To link fixtures together you'll need data cables. You should use data-grade
cables that can carry a high quality signal and are less prone to electromagnetic
interference.
For instance, Belden© 9841 meets the specifications for EIA RS-485 applica-
tions. Standard microphone cables will "probably" be OK, but note that they
cannot transmit DMX data as reliably over long distances. In any event, the
cable should have the following characteristics:
2-conductor twisted pair plus a shield
Maximum capacitance between conductors – 30 pF/ft.
Maximum capacitance between conductor & shield – 55 pF/ft.
Maximum resistance of 20 ohms / 1000 ft.
Nominal impedance 100 – 140 ohms

Setting the DMX Input Connector as the Active DMX Input

Navigate the main menu to reach SET, press <ENTER>, then use the <UP/
DOWN> buttons until SIGN is displayed, then press <ENTER> again. Now
use the <UP/DOWN> buttons to highlight CABL (cable mode), and press
<ENTER> to confirm.
